KR970004308A - Half Band Linear Phase Finite Impulse Response Filter - Google Patents

Half Band Linear Phase Finite Impulse Response Filter Download PDF

Info

Publication number
KR970004308A
KR970004308A KR1019950016762A KR19950016762A KR970004308A KR 970004308 A KR970004308 A KR 970004308A KR 1019950016762 A KR1019950016762 A KR 1019950016762A KR 19950016762 A KR19950016762 A KR 19950016762A KR 970004308 A KR970004308 A KR 970004308A
Authority
KR
South Korea
Prior art keywords
coefficient
data
output
storing
storage means
Prior art date
Application number
KR1019950016762A
Other languages
Korean (ko)
Other versions
KR100369337B1 (en
Inventor
이덕명
Original Assignee
김주용
현대전자산업 주식회사
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by 김주용, 현대전자산업 주식회사 filed Critical 김주용
Priority to KR1019950016762A priority Critical patent/KR100369337B1/en
Publication of KR970004308A publication Critical patent/KR970004308A/en
Application granted granted Critical
Publication of KR100369337B1 publication Critical patent/KR100369337B1/en

Links

Classifications

    • HELECTRICITY
    • H03ELECTRONIC CIRCUITRY
    • H03HIMPEDANCE NETWORKS, e.g. RESONANT CIRCUITS; RESONATORS
    • H03H17/00Networks using digital techniques
    • H03H17/02Frequency selective networks
    • H03H17/04Recursive filters
    • H03H17/0416Recursive filters with input-sampling frequency and output-delivery frequency which differ, e.g. extrapolation; Anti-aliasing
    • H03H17/0427Recursive filters with input-sampling frequency and output-delivery frequency which differ, e.g. extrapolation; Anti-aliasing characterized by the ratio between the input-sampling and output-delivery frequencies
    • H03H17/0438Recursive filters with input-sampling frequency and output-delivery frequency which differ, e.g. extrapolation; Anti-aliasing characterized by the ratio between the input-sampling and output-delivery frequencies the ratio being integer
    • H03H17/045Recursive filters with input-sampling frequency and output-delivery frequency which differ, e.g. extrapolation; Anti-aliasing characterized by the ratio between the input-sampling and output-delivery frequencies the ratio being integer where the output-delivery frequency is lower than the input sampling frequency, i.e. decimation
    • HELECTRICITY
    • H03ELECTRONIC CIRCUITRY
    • H03HIMPEDANCE NETWORKS, e.g. RESONANT CIRCUITS; RESONATORS
    • H03H17/00Networks using digital techniques
    • H03H17/02Frequency selective networks
    • H03H17/0223Computation saving measures; Accelerating measures
    • H03H17/0227Measures concerning the coefficients
    • HELECTRICITY
    • H03ELECTRONIC CIRCUITRY
    • H03HIMPEDANCE NETWORKS, e.g. RESONANT CIRCUITS; RESONATORS
    • H03H17/00Networks using digital techniques
    • H03H2017/0072Theoretical filter design
    • H03H2017/0081Theoretical filter design of FIR filters

Landscapes

  • Engineering & Computer Science (AREA)
  • Physics & Mathematics (AREA)
  • Computer Hardware Design (AREA)
  • Mathematical Physics (AREA)
  • Computing Systems (AREA)
  • Theoretical Computer Science (AREA)
  • Compression, Expansion, Code Conversion, And Decoders (AREA)
  • Filters That Use Time-Delay Elements (AREA)

Abstract

본 발명은 시그마-델타(∑-△) 모듈레이션(modulation) 방식을 채용한 멀티미디아(Multimedia) 오디오(Audio)용 ADC(Analog Dgital Converter)와 DAC(Dgital Analog Converter)에서 데시메이션(Decimation)과 인터플레이션(Interpolation)을 위한 FIR(Finite Impulse Response) 필터로, 특히 데이타 램(Data RAM)을 두개로 나눈 병렬구조로 구성하여 처리 속도를 향상시키도록 한 하프밴드(half band) 선형 위상 FIR 필터에 관한 것으로, 계수를 저장하는 계수 저장수단과, 입력되는 두개의 데이타 값과 계수 값을 연산하여 출력하는 연산수단을 구비하는 FIR 필터에 있어서, 두개의 입력 데이타가 각각 저장되는 제1 및 제2데이타 저장수단; 상기 제1 및 제2데이타 저장수단에 연결되어 하나의 계수에 대응되는 두 데이타의 쓰기 및 읽기 동작을 제어하는 제어신호 발생수단을 더 포함하는 것을 특징으로 하는 콘볼루션 싸이클 수를 반감시켜 탭수가 늘어나도 실시간 처리가 용이한 효과가 있다.The present invention relates to decimation and interworking in an analog digital converter (ADC) and digital analog converter (DAC) for sigma-delta (∑- △) modulation. Finite Impulse Response (FIR) filter for interpolation, especially for a half band linear phase FIR filter that improves the processing speed by configuring data RAM in two parallel structures. A FIR filter comprising coefficient storage means for storing coefficients, and a calculation means for calculating and outputting two input data values and coefficient values, wherein the first and second data storages each store two input data. Way; The number of taps is increased by halving the number of convolution cycles, further comprising control signal generating means connected to the first and second data storage means to control the writing and reading operations of two data corresponding to one coefficient. There is also an effect that the real-time processing is easy.

Description

하프밴드(half band) 선형 위상 FIR(Finite Impulse Response) 필터Half Band Linear Phase Finite Impulse Response Filter

본 내용은 요부공개 건이므로 전문내용을 수록하지 않았음Since this is an open matter, no full text was included.

제4도는 본 발명에 따른 선형 위상 필터의 구성 블럭도.4 is a block diagram illustrating a configuration of a linear phase filter according to the present invention.

Claims (4)

계수를 저장하는 계수 저장수단과, 입력되는 두개의 데이타 값과 계수 값을 연산하여 출력하는 연산수단을 구비하는 FIR 필터에 있어서, 두개의 입력 데이타가 각각 저장되는 제1 및 제2데이타 저장수단; 상기 제1 및 제2데이타 저장수단에 연결되어 하나의 계수에 대응되는 두데이타의 쓰기 및 읽기 동작을 제어하는 제어신호 발생수단을 더 포함하는 것을 특징으로 하는 하프밴드(half band) 선형 위상 FIR(Finite Impulse Response) 필터.A FIR filter comprising coefficient storing means for storing coefficients, and calculating means for calculating and outputting two input data values and coefficient values, comprising: first and second data storing means for storing two input data, respectively; A half band linear phase FIR (connected to the first and second data storage means) for controlling a write and read operation of two data corresponding to one coefficient; Finite Impulse Response filter. 제1항에 있어서, 상기 제1 및 제2데이타 저장수단은, 각기 데이타를 저장하기 위한 하나의 데이타 램과 상기 데이타 램에 연결된 래치부를 구비하는 것을 특징으로 하는 하프밴드 선형 위상 FIR 필터.The half-band linear phase FIR filter according to claim 1, wherein the first and second data storage means each have a data RAM for storing data and a latch portion connected to the data RAM. 제1항에 있어서, 상기 계수 저장수단은, 입력되는 계수를 저장하는 계수 롬; 상기 계수 롬의 출력을 래치하는 래치부를 구비하는 것을 특징으로 하는 하프 밴드 선형 위상 FIR 필터.2. The apparatus of claim 1, wherein the coefficient storing means comprises: a coefficient ROM for storing an input coefficient; And a latch portion for latching the output of the coefficient ROM. 제1항에 있어서, 상기 연산수단은, 상기 제1데이타 저장수단의 래치부와 제2데이타 저장수단의 래치부의 출력을 덧셈하는 제1덧셈기; 상기 계수 저장수단 래치부의 출력과 제1덧셈기의 출력을 곱셈하는 곱셈기; 상기 곱셈기의 출력과 궤환된 전주기에서의 출력을 덧셈하는 제2덧셈기; 상기 제2덧셈기의 출력을 상기 제어수단의 제어에 따라 래치하여 출력하는 출력 래치부를 구비하는 것을 특징으로 하는 하프 밴드 선형 위상 FIR 필터.2. The apparatus of claim 1, wherein the computing means comprises: a first adder for adding outputs of the latch portion of the first data storage means and the latch portion of the second data storage means; A multiplier for multiplying the output of the coefficient storing means latch unit by the output of the first adder; A second adder for adding an output of the multiplier and an output of the feedback full period; And an output latch unit for latching and outputting the output of the second adder according to the control of the control means. ※ 참고사항 : 최초출원 내용에 의하여 공개하는 것임.※ Note: The disclosure is based on the initial application.
KR1019950016762A 1995-06-21 1995-06-21 Half band linear phase finite impulse response filter KR100369337B1 (en)

Priority Applications (1)

Application Number Priority Date Filing Date Title
KR1019950016762A KR100369337B1 (en) 1995-06-21 1995-06-21 Half band linear phase finite impulse response filter

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
KR1019950016762A KR100369337B1 (en) 1995-06-21 1995-06-21 Half band linear phase finite impulse response filter

Publications (2)

Publication Number Publication Date
KR970004308A true KR970004308A (en) 1997-01-29
KR100369337B1 KR100369337B1 (en) 2003-03-31

Family

ID=37416353

Family Applications (1)

Application Number Title Priority Date Filing Date
KR1019950016762A KR100369337B1 (en) 1995-06-21 1995-06-21 Half band linear phase finite impulse response filter

Country Status (1)

Country Link
KR (1) KR100369337B1 (en)

Families Citing this family (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
KR101315891B1 (en) 2012-07-17 2013-10-14 숭실대학교산학협력단 Recursive half-band filter, and method for fitering using the filter

Family Cites Families (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JP2591864B2 (en) * 1991-01-30 1997-03-19 日本電気アイシーマイコンシステム株式会社 Digital filter
JPH0541632A (en) * 1991-08-07 1993-02-19 Mitsubishi Electric Corp Fir digital filter device

Also Published As

Publication number Publication date
KR100369337B1 (en) 2003-03-31

Similar Documents

Publication Publication Date Title
Manolakis et al. Applied digital signal processing: theory and practice
Eldar et al. Filterbank reconstruction of bandlimited signals from nonuniform and generalized samples
US4843613A (en) Digitally implemented modulators
US6665338B1 (en) Circuitry for converting a sampled digital signal to a naturally sampled digital signal and method therefor
JP3194752B2 (en) PCM digital audio signal playback device
US6018754A (en) Apparatus for filtering a signal utilizing recursion and decimation
US5450083A (en) Two-stage decimation filter
DK150875B (en) RECURSIVE DIGITAL FILTER
JP2659608B2 (en) DA converter
JPH04116720A (en) Semiconductor device
US5841681A (en) Apparatus and method of filtering a signal utilizing recursion and decimation
KR970004308A (en) Half Band Linear Phase Finite Impulse Response Filter
US6515608B1 (en) Digital-analog converter and method, and data interpolation device and method
US5935199A (en) Dc accurate multi-rate digital filter with common coefficient set and dc gain correction
US6486813B1 (en) Oversampling circuit digital/analog converter
JPS61204700A (en) Sampling frequency converter
JPS6336576B2 (en)
US6894966B1 (en) Interpolation circuit
JP2002300007A (en) Sampling frequency converter
JP4397492B2 (en) Digital-analog converter
WO2001045266A1 (en) Digital/analog converter
White High-speed distributed-arithmetic realization of a second-order normal-form digital filter
JP2628506B2 (en) Digital filter
EP1209578B1 (en) Sampling function waveform data generating device
JPH02149011A (en) Sampling frequency converting device

Legal Events

Date Code Title Description
A201 Request for examination
E902 Notification of reason for refusal
E701 Decision to grant or registration of patent right
GRNT Written decision to grant
LAPS Lapse due to unpaid annual fee